Devleena S. has over 20 years of experience in the field of Human Resources. Devleena began their career as a Senior Executive Human Resources at Wipro Spectramind in 2000, where they played a key role in establishing HR and recruitment systems. After that, they worked at IBM Daksh Kolkata as the Head of Resourcing. In 2007, they joined ICICI Prudential Life Insurance Company Limited as a Manager Human Resource, responsible for various corporate functions. Devleena then joined Zoom Entertainment Ltd as the Head of Human Resources for the subsidiary company, overseeing HR functions for two channels. In 2010, they joined Viacom 18 Media Private Limited as the Head of Human Resources for Colors, the leading GEC channel. Devleena also worked with TV Today Network as the Head Human Resources for the entire group. In 2014, they were promoted to Chief of Staff at Culture Machine Media Pvt. Ltd & Rainshine Entertainment Pvt. Ltd after their acquisition. In 2019, Devleena founded and became the Director of LEAN People Consulting Services Pvt Ltd, offering holistic HR solutions. Currently, they hold the position of Head of Human Resources at Associated Broadcasting Co. Pvt Ltd (TV9) since 2022.
Devleena S. holds a Masters in Industrial Psychology from the University of Mumbai. Prior to that, they completed a degree in Psychology Honours from the University of Calcutta. Additionally, Devleena has obtained the certification of Certified OKR Practitioner (C-OKRP) Level 1 & 2 from OKR International in 2022.

Promoted by Associated Broadcasting Company Pvt Ltd (ABCL), TV9 Network is India’s No. 1 News Network known for its free and fearless brand of journalism aimed at empowering citizens. Having started operations in 2004 with TV9 Telugu, the network has since expanded its footprint in three more language differentiated markets – Kannada, Marathi and Gujarati & more recently in the Hindi Speaking Market with launch of TV9 Bharatvarsh(Hindi) which has rapidly climbed to No. 2 position in the all-important genre. The Network is presently recasting its English offering, News 9, into a web distributed channel. The Network has a strong digital presence in Telugu, Kannada, Marathi, Gujarati, Hindi & English languages.
